Rule the Road for Teen Drivers (CST)

Teen drivers in the Evansville area have the opportunity to enhance their driving skills at the free Rule the Road event on Saturday, June 14th.

The event, hosted by the Indiana Criminal Justice Institute, will take place from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. at Christian Fellowship Church located at 4100 Millersburg Road in Evansville.

Participants will receive hands-on coaching from certified instructors in a variety of critical driving skills. These include parallel parking, distracted and impaired driving simulations, blind spot awareness, and basic vehicle maintenance.

The event aims to provide young drivers with the confidence and tools they need to be safer on the road.
